Key Features V-type rollers are distinguished by their simple yet effective angled roller arrangement: Two angled rollers: The core of this design consists of two rollers angled upward toward each other, forming a V-shape. Common V-angles include 5°, 10°, or 15°, depending on the specific conveyor design and belt width. Center Support: The two angled rollers typically meet at a center point and are usually supported by a bracket that is fixed to the conveyor frame. Rugged Construction: Like all conveyor rollers, V-type rollers are made of durable materials such as steel and feature a sturdy shaft and sealed bearings to ensure smooth rotation and protection from dust, dirt, and moisture found in industrial environments.

Performance Benefits

Improved belt tracking: This is the primary benefit. The V-roller construction gives the return belt a natural self-centering effect. If the belt begins to drift sideways, the angled rollers apply a corrective force to gently guide it back to the center of the conveyor frame. This helps prevent serious tracking issues.
Reduces belt edge damage and wear: By keeping the belt properly centered, V-rollers prevent the belt edge from rubbing against the conveyor structure or other components. This significantly reduces premature wear, abrasion and damage to the belt, extending its life.
Enhanced system stability: Good belt tracking makes the conveying system more stable and reliable. V-rollers help improve overall system stability by minimizing belt tracking and its potential related problems.
Efficient and simple: Compared to more complex self-aligning (aligning) rollers with pivot mechanisms, fixed V-rollers are simpler in design and are generally more cost-effective, while still providing good tracking aids for a variety of applications.
Reduced Downtime and Maintenance: By preventing belt damage due to mistracking, V-Rollers help reduce unplanned downtime due to repairs and lower overall maintenance costs.

Applications V-Rollers are used on the return side of conveyor belt systems in a wide range of industries, especially where improved belt tracking is needed without complex pivot mechanisms, or where smooth return belt operation is required: Mining and Quarrying: Commonly seen in systems transporting bulk materials such as coal, ore, gravel and sand, where maintaining belt alignment is critical for continuous operation.
Aggregate and Cement Plants: Ensure smooth and centered return of belts after conveying material. Power Plants: Used in coal handling systems for reliable tracking of return belts.
General Industrial Conveyors: Used in manufacturing, logistics and processing plants to handle a variety of materials on the return side.
Long Distance Conveyors: Help maintain alignment during long conveying distances.
Conveyors with steady material flow: Conveyors are most efficient when the return belt is relatively clean and the return belt material does not cause significant disruption to the V-conveyor’s direct belt contact.
